The 1st XI travelled to Scroggie Park to play Falkland 2nd XI in the SPCU Division 1 on Saturday, with Zane Schlebusch stepping down from the home club's 1st XI to regain some form - which he duly did.
Glenrothes batted first and despite a number of batters making starts, none were able to kick on and make a significant score - Sufyan Ahmed top scoring with 30 and young Anas Tanveer hitting 26.
Schlebusch was the stand out bowler with three wickets for 13 runs in just under seven overs, though Glenrothes will have been disappointed they did not take advantage of the other bowlers.
Despite Anas Tanveer taking the wicket of opener Andrew Gibson, that was to be the last moment of success for Glenrothes as Schlebusch batting at number three dominated the innings in hitting 78 not out to see Falkland claim the win in the 24th over.
